Summary
The Perinatal Workforce Act aims to diversify the professionals who provide maternal health care and promote culturally appropriate maternity services. It would provide grants to train a more diverse group of perinatal workers and require research on best practices for delivering care that aligns with patients' cultural beliefs and preferences.
